Before downloading any file, understanding the nomenclature is critical. The string "100114" refers to the game’s executable version. When Rockstar Games updates Max Payne 3, the memory addresses where health, ammo, and time are stored shift. A trainer built for version 1.0.0.17 will crash or fail on version 1.0.0.114.

Fling’s trainer v100114 is explicitly coded for the Steam and Rockstar Social Club versions of Max Payne 3 patched to build 1.0.0.114 (the final major patch released in late 2012/early 2013). Using this specific trainer ensures stability, preventing the dreaded "Trainer triggered game crash" error.
